Summary/Abstract: Trust is the main product of the norms of social co-operation anchored in the national andgroup culture that make up social capital. The main objective of the study is to show the importanceof trust in initiating and developing innovative integration ties, such as cluster structures. It playsa special role in creating the expansion of integration links - the participants of the integrated systemgive the trust to each other, with an indication of the leader of the cluster. Confidence creates opportunitiesto reduce transaction costs that are extremely important in the functioning of mechanisms,where, on the one hand, any particularizes, and on the other, too much regulation and procedurescan disrupt both the cluster’s own way of functioning and influence the dominance of corporate andbureaucratic culture.The study presents the results of own research carried out among entrepreneurs-participantsof cluster structures operating in the agribusiness of the Podkarpackie Province. Theyshow that the level of trust, being a key factor of social capital, is the basis for building everystructure of network cooperation. It was also proved that properly functioning, as well as formingintegration structures occurring in the economy, are one of the essential conditions for itsdynamic expansion.
